Output 42ecab05394c2486538c058cf0ecd932126c0852cc9ac404ff4b823afe356324:2

value
23681454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78a891963163963d0990aa5c5e58c1b2ad880e3d OP_EQUAL
address
MJu9FoqQBrbHjDGHYh1LuigZVRN7bDyHCY
transaction
42ecab05394c2486538c058cf0ecd932126c0852cc9ac404ff4b823afe356324
spent
true